Strauss's passionate account of the loves and losses of the amorous Don Juan set the musical world on fire in 1888. The Swiss conductor Mario Venzago makes his Hallé debut with this richly descriptive piece and another seductive charmer, the Faust of Liszt's intoxicating Mephisto Waltz. Venzago is joined by the young Ukrainian Valeriy Sokolov whose astonishing artistry is ideally suited to the demands of Sibelius’s virtuosic Violin Concerto. Schumann's Fourth Symphony, a 'symphonic fantasy', is impressive in its power and in the finale's 'darkness to dawn' introduction.
